The King Choropū was intended to make a physical appearance in ''Paper Mario: Sticker Star'', as seen in a screenshot | The King Choropū was intended to make a physical appearance in ''Paper Mario: Sticker Star'', as seen in a screenshot from the E3 2010 beta. King Choropū would have likely appeared as a boss somewhere in the forest area. The only known attack that King Choropū has was him throwing a giant boulder at Mario and his [[Chain Chomp (partner)|partners]]. Unfortunately, King Choropū was removed from the game for unknown reasons. | ||
